eToro is the trading and investing platform that empowers users to invest, share, and learn. We were founded in 2007 with the vision of a world where everyone can trade and invest simply and transparently. We have created an investment platform that is built around collaboration and investor education. On our platform, users can view other investors' portfolios and statistics, and interact with them to exchange ideas, discuss strategies, and benefit from shared knowledge. We have 40 million registered users from 75 countries, and our platform is available in 20 languages. eToro is an innovative, fast-growing business and is listed on Nasdaq in May 2025. We have over 1,500 employees across more than 10 offices around the globe, strategically positioned to serve the needs of users. You can find out more about eToro here.

We are searching for a diligent and professional Director of Corporate Governance to join our dynamic UAE office.

Reporting directly to the Managing Director, you will be the focal point, responsible for all our company's compliance obligations, ensuring all our business operations fully comply with our regulatory requirements.

In this position, you will be responsible for a range of duties, including evaluating current and new compliance regulations, taking ownership of the outsourcing program, and managing all reporting obligations.

The successful candidate will have a full understanding of the domestic regulatory landscape relevant for financial services companies and a good knowledge of the corporate law of the AGDM.

Responsibilities

What will you be doing?

  • Integrate and oversee all operational functions, Compliance, AML, and Risk, ensuring alignment and seamless coordination across these areas.
  • Managing all aspects of compliance within the UAE office
  • Keeping abreast of changes in regulatory compliance laws and liaising with Internal and external stakeholders to ensure our business operations and procedures comply with legal regulations and internal policies.
  • Planning and overseeing all compliance policies and procedures.
  • Defining, implementing, and taking ownership of the company's outsourcing policies in line with our regulatory obligations for both existing and new vendors
  • Performing initial in-depth analysis for all existing and new outsourcing services and performing ongoing monitoring in accordance with regulatory changes.
  • Advising the company on regulatory compliance matters and risk mitigation strategies
  • Developing a strong understanding of the company's business and providing regular reports to senior management and relevant regulatory bodies
  • Conduct, as needed, on-site audits of material outsourcing services providers.
  • Developing and conducting compliance training for employees

Requirements

  • 5-10 years of experience as a Compliance Officer in a senior role
  • Previous experience in outsourcing and vendor risk management
  • Experience in drafting and managing policies.
  • Experience with conducting compliance audits.
  • SLA management and reporting (preferred in a Fintech / IT industry)
  • Excellent team spirit
  • Ability to communicate effectively with various stakeholders across multiple locations.
  • Strong communication and presentation skills are essential to communicate with senior management and regulators effectively.
  • Rigorous, well-organized, with a structured and logical approach
  • Fluent English (both oral and written communication)

This role will be based in our ADGM office & candidates must have full working rights in the UAE.
